Abstract

Thespecial issue of Archive of Mechanical Engineering consists of selected, revised and extended versions of papers presented at the conference, reporting on the state-of-the-art in the advances of computational multibody dynamics, from the recent theoretical developments (such as geometric modeling and integration procedures) to diverse practical engineering applications.
